The generation of heat due to the radioactive decay of plutonium in the form of plutonium dioxide stored in wooden containers is considered. The results of two experiments in which plutonium dioxide is placed inside wooden blocks and the temperature rise measured at various points is reported. Heat transfer calculations are then performed to show that the data obtained are those which would be expected, i.e., that Fourier's Law adequately describes the situation. The heat build up in a proposed wood moderated shipping container is calculated, using some of the assumptions verified in the described experiments.

Large-grained alpha plutonium has been prepared by slow solidification of melts under pressure of about 60 kbars. The technique opens the way to produce single crystals of alpha plutonium, and to obtain basic information previously unattainable.

A carrier distillation spectrochemical method has been successfully adapted to direct reading spectrometry. Direct reading techniques have been developed for the rapid analyses of aluminum in plutonium peroxide to demonstrate the capability of direct reading for process impurity control.
